    Sriniketan:
    I found when I used to be doing a lot of times studies (which is very subtle work) that any consumption of sugar that I had at lunch would produce sleepiness in me about an hour later. This was a very big problem during my work so I made it a policy not to consume any sugar during the day. You might see if this helps you. Sugar gives a lift immediately but does not keep energy up. Consuming complex carbs does keep energy up.

    If your metabolism is changing due to age or you are not getting restful sleep due to stress, perhaps scheduling a cat nap during the day make sense.

    The alternatives to tea/coffee that I know of will not keep you awake.
